    1.27 +/*
    1.28 + * @test
    1.29 + * @bug     6397652
    1.30 + * @summary javac compilation failure when imported class with $ sign in the name
    1.31 + * @author  Peter von der Ah\u00e9
    1.32 + */
    1.33 +
    1.34 +import static com.sun.tools.javac.util.Convert.enclosingCandidates;
    1.35 +import com.sun.tools.javac.util.*;
    1.36 +
    1.37 +import java.util.Arrays;
    1.38 +import java.util.Locale;
    1.39 +
    1.40 +public class EnclosingCandidates {
    1.41 +
    1.42 +    Names names = Names.instance(new Context());
    1.43 +
    1.44 +    void test(String name, String... expected) {
    1.45 +        List<Name> result = enclosingCandidates(names.fromString(name));
    1.46 +        if (!result.isEmpty() || expected.length != 0) {
    1.47 +            Name[] expectedNames = new Name[expected.length];
    1.48 +            int i = 0;
    1.49 +            for (String s : expected)
    1.50 +                expectedNames[i++] = names.fromString(s);
    1.51 +            if (!Arrays.equals(result.toArray(), expectedNames))
    1.52 +                throw new AssertionError(name + " : " +
    1.53 +                                         Arrays.toString(expectedNames) + " != " + result);
    1.54 +        }
    1.55 +        System.out.format((Locale)null, "OK: %s -> [%s]%n", name, result);
    1.56 +    }
    1.57 +
    1.58 +    public static void main(String... args) {
    1.59 +        EnclosingCandidates test = new EnclosingCandidates();
    1.60 +        test.test("");
    1.61 +        test.test("foo");
    1.62 +        test.test("foo$bar", "foo");
    1.63 +        test.test("foo$bar$baz", "foo", "foo$bar");
    1.64 +        test.test("x$foo", "x");
    1.65 +        test.test("$foo$", "$foo");
    1.66 +        test.test("$foo$x", "$foo");
    1.67 +        test.test("$foo");
    1.68 +        test.test("foo$", "foo");
    1.69 +        test.test("foo$bar$", "foo", "foo$bar");
    1.70 +    }
    1.71 +
    1.72 +}
